With education budgets becoming increasingly tight, and the Harnessing Technology Grant as a result of come to an end this year, schools are likely to be looking at ways to cut costs in regards to buying their ICT equipment. With laptop trolleys now a critical tool for any classroom, some schools have reevaluated DIY charging cabinets to avoid wasting cash, risking the safety of both their young people and equipment. Teachers and ICT technicians considering engineering of laptop charging cabinets may choose to think about the following... When charging multiple lap tops or netbooks, the way in which power is sent on the equipment is an vital consideration. If too much power is used at once, a self-made laptop trolley could excursion a fuse, potentially damaging the devices or other electrical equipment inside building. Even more worrying, injuries to both pupils and staff may appear if electrics are not properly wired. Manufactured laptop charging trolleys and cabinets have to stick to extensive health and safety requirements to ensure the safety of their people. Carts made by expert manufacturers use surge protection, load protection and low voltage charging, and these essential safety features are generally difficult to replicate with DIY laptop charging trolleys. To lower your costs, many homemade laptop buggies or DIY netbook carts are made of wood or plastic. In addition to the being rather ineffective with deterring or preventing fraud of expensive equipment, these materials can also pose risks to safety. Laptops can create significant heat right after they are charging, and, the bottomline is, heat and wood don't mix. Secure metal laptop trolleys don't only protect against notebook theft, but their sophisticated ventilation systems prevent lap tops from over-heating. Laptop trolleys are a superb solution to charge and store multiple laptops and also netbooks, but homemade versions quite often risk damaging the equipment they are designed to protect. Cost-effective laptop cabinets which combine safe power management using a metal chassis are a far better way to safely retail store and charge laptops. Transporting lap tops in homemade trolleys may also pose a problem. Without attention a laptop and its AC adaptor might not weigh much, but several laptops and adaptors in the wooden cabinet will add weight and make the ac unit, if not fitted while using the right castor wheels, difficult to maneuver and even unstable. To enhance stability, brakes should be fitted to mobile cabinets to ensure this doesn't move or topple over when in use.
